Kaukauna Edges Oshkosh North in Nail-Biter Boys Basketball Game
Kaukauna boys basketball team defeats Oshkosh North 71-70 in a close matchup.
Published on Feb. 27, 2026
Got story updates? Submit your updates here. ›
The Kaukauna boys basketball team edged out Oshkosh North in a close 71-70 victory on Thursday, February 26th. The game featured back-and-forth action with several lead changes as both teams battled for the win.

Kaukauna was led by a strong offensive performance, while Oshkosh North fought hard to keep the game close throughout. The game came down to the final minutes, with Kaukauna ultimately prevailing by a single point.
- The game was played on Thursday, February 26, 2026.
- Kaukauna defeated Oshkosh North with a final score of 71-70.
